TCK Refactoring Jakarta EE 11
- Jakarta EE 11 Platform release
- Tentative schedule thoughts
- April 30 TCK complete
- May 15 CCR created and mentor review start
- May 19 start ballot (complete 7 to 14 days)
- Copied from last week
- TCK persistence tests failing for EJB runs
- Some component TCKs aren’t started yet
- Jobs / runners need some updating for the new style of running
- Connector failures need to be looked at
- https://github.com/jakartaee/platform/issues/1056 opened that needs to be discussed
Jakarta EE 12
- Plan review ballot status https://github.com/orgs/jakartaee/projects/17
- Note: Jakarta Config does not need a “plan review”, so it is not on the board. It does need a “progress review” to accommodate the Config aspect of “Host MicroProfile at Jakarta”.
